The prompt phrase
Film Noir
film noir, high contrast black and white, hard shadows, venetian blind lightA style phrase sets the whole visual register at once, so the rest of the prompt can stay focused on what is actually in the frame.
A worked example
A hiker cresting a ridge above the cloud line, film noir, high contrast black and white, hard shadows, venetian blind light
Your subject comes first, then the technique, then anything else. Models weight the front of a prompt most heavily, so keep the subject there and let the visual style modify it.

Common questions
What exactly do I put in the prompt?
The phrase above, word for word: "film noir, high contrast black and white, hard shadows, venetian blind light". Put it after your subject, separated by a comma.

Can I combine it with other visual styles?
Yes. Stacking two or three related instructions is normal; stacking six competing ones is where results start to fall apart.
